Mascara is a makeup essential, but with so many types out there, picking the right one can be tricky. Clear and black mascaras are both popular, but they give you different results. So, let’s break down clear mascara vs. black mascara.

The basic difference is the color. Clear mascara separates and defines lashes without adding color, making it perfect for a natural look. Black mascara, on the other hand, darkens and thickens lashes, giving a more dramatic appearance. You can use clear mascara on its own or as a top coat to add shine, while black mascara usually stands alone to enhance your lashes.

How to Style Clear Mascara:
1. As a Lash Primer: Apply clear mascara at the base of your lashes before any other eye makeup. Use short strokes without tugging to avoid lash breakage.
2. As a Brow Gel: Brush clear mascara through your brows to keep them in place all day. You can add definition with brow powder over it if desired.

How to Style Black Mascara:
1. The Classic Look: Apply one coat on the upper and lower lashes. For a bolder impact, you can apply a second coat.
2. The Smoky Look: Ideal for evening events, this look involves applying two careful coats to avoid clumping and messiness.
3. The Bold Look: Apply it all over your lashes, including the waterline. Use a lash curler for added drama. This works well with naturally long lashes.
4. The Natural Look: Apply a single coat on the upper lashes, leaving the lower lashes bare. Add a bit of brown shadow on the lower lids for extra definition if needed.

How to Choose the Right Mascara:
Consider your natural lash color, the look you want to achieve, and any skin sensitivities. If you have light lashes, black mascara might be too intense, making clear mascara a better choice for a natural enhancement. For darker or bolder looks, black mascara is ideal. Always choose hypoallergenic options if you have allergies or sensitive eyes.
